SpaceX: Three Corporations in One

For informal observers, SpaceX is synonymous with rockets. Is smart. It’s turn out to be the go-to firm to launch something into House.

And simply have a look at its income development: 

This chart exhibits its revenues by means of 2023. As you may see, it was rising quick.

However that was simply the beginning. In keeping with Morgan Stanley, its 2026 revenues are anticipated to hit $20 billion, and by 2040, they’re anticipated to hit $100 billion.

The factor is, these revenues aren’t simply coming from SpaceX’s rocket enterprise. The corporate additionally has a second enterprise: Starlink, a space-based web service.

House-industry analysts name Starlink “nothing in need of mindblowing.” Right here’s the way it works. Each time Elon launches one in all his rockets, even when it is on behalf of NASA, he stows away satellites for Starlink on board. Because the rocket enters area, dozens of those refrigerator-sized Starlink satellites break off and are deployed.

These satellites can beam the web all the way down to Earth, even to probably the most distant jungles and mountain tops. So anybody, anyplace, can use Elon’s web service.

As of January 2026, Starlink had signed up 9 million prospects in 150 international locations. That’s up from 7 million prospects in August 2025, and eight million in November 2025.

Simply think about how a lot SpaceX might be price when a lot of the world ditches its gradual, unreliable web, and begins utilizing Starlink. The corporate is already touchdown contracts with main governments, airways, and extra lately, smartphone makers. In reality, Starlink expects to have the ability to present service for smartphone customers in 2027.

This explains why Starlink might generate actually billions of {dollars} in money stream for SpaceX, yr after yr.

Listed here are the Prime 5 the reason why constructing knowledge facilities in area would possibly make a lot sense — generally, and particularly for SpaceX.

1. Almost Limitless Photo voltaic Energy

Energy and cooling are the 2 greatest working prices for AI knowledge facilities.

However in orbit, photo voltaic panels get steady, unobstructed daylight. This dramatically reduces one in all Earth-based knowledge facilities’ greatest constraints: vitality value and grid capability. Moreover, cooling might be performed with radiative cooling into area, fairly than with energy-hungry chillers.

2. Lowered Terrestrial Constraints

House-based knowledge facilities keep away from challenges resembling land acquisition, zoning fights, and water utilization, which is a rising political difficulty for AI knowledge facilities.

3. Extremely-Low Latency

For space-native or international purposes — for instance, satellite tv for pc networks, Earth statement, protection & intelligence, or communications routing — orbital compute might be sooner. Why? As a result of it allows computing to happen the place the information is already.

4. Strategic and Protection Benefits

House-based knowledge facilities are bodily more durable to assault, doubtlessly agnostic to jurisdiction, and engaging for navy, intelligence, and nationwide safety workloads. This alone might justify early deployments — even when the economics are marginal at first.

5. Starship Modifications the Math

Traditionally, the thought of space-based knowledge facilities was impractical as a result of launch prices have been prohibitive. However SpaceX’s Starship can change the mathematics. It has large payload capability, it’s reusable, and marginal launch-cost drops dramatically.
